Nepal has already recovered up to 70 pc of tourist arrivals of 2019 and the country is well set to recover to pre-pandemic situation within a few months, says Dhananjay Regmi, CEO of Nepal Tourism Board. Regmi adds that Nepal will continue to focus on its traditional market of India as well as Bangladesh, but also develop the Middle East market further and with the opening of airport at Lumbini, it will also target the Buddhist spiritual market from Asia, he says.
